Now, when it comes to layering the gel top coat over regular nail polish, the success of this combination relies heavily on meticulous application and curing. It's vital that the regular polish is completely dry before applying the gel top coat. Any residual solvents from the regular polish can become trapped under the gel, leading to imperfections. Proper curing is crucial, ensuring the gel top coat hardens correctly and bonds effectively to the regular polish beneath. The curing process, typically under a UV or LED lamp, is what gives gel top coats their durability and shine, so it's essential to follow the manufacturer's instructions for optimal results.

Considerations should be made regarding product compatibility. Not all gel top coats are designed to work seamlessly with all types of regular nail polish. Using quality products specifically designed for this purpose can significantly increase the chances of a long-lasting, beautiful manicure. Some gel top coats may not adhere well to certain regular polishes, leading to chipping or lifting. Researching and selecting products that complement each other is an important first step.

The process of application requires care and precision. The regular polish should be applied in thin, even coats, allowing each layer to dry completely before moving on to the next. Once the final coat of regular polish is fully dry, the gel top coat can be carefully applied. Avoid flooding the cuticles or applying the top coat too thick, which can lead to uneven curing and a less-than-perfect finish. Once applied, the nails need to be cured under a UV or LED lamp, following the recommended time and wattage for the specific product being used.

If, instead of gel, you're working with a regular top coat, the scenario shifts. Can you apply a regular top coat over gel polish? Yes, this is a viable approach, and there are situations where it makes perfect sense. Perhaps the gel polish has lost some of its shine, or you desire to switch up the finish (e.g., from glossy to matte). A regular top coat can restore the shine, alter the finish, or add a layer of protection.

There are key factors to keep in mind when using a regular top coat over gel polish. First, ensure that the gel polish is fully cured. The gel needs to have hardened and bonded with the nail. Second, the regular top coat should be compatible with the gel polish. While most regular top coats will work, some may not adhere as well. The application should be light and even, to prevent any pooling or uneven coverage. You also need to allow the regular top coat to dry completely, as its longevity depends on this.
